If you're looking for gear to relax in, U.S. Alteration is releasing its new cozy sweatpants, and these are cutting through the noise in a crowded, cozy lane. (If you're brave enough to face the cold, these work well for battling the harsh weather, too.) 

There are two colors available—white and black—and the sweats are constructed in heavyweight fleece. And just in case one of your New Year's resolutions is hitting the gym, the elastic waistband and draw cord ensures that no matter how much your weight fluctuates, these bad boys will still fit like a glove. The elastic cuffs—though primarily meant to help keep your pants from touching the ground—are also useful for showing off your kicks. Rock them indoors or outdoors, you’ll be comfortable either way.
